Eldepryl (Selegiline) is used in conjunction with other medications, such as carbidopa or levodopa, to treat Parkinson's disease—a progressive neurological disorder affecting movement, characterized by tremors, stiffness, and difficulty with balance and coordination. Additionally, it may also be used to manage major depressive disorders, especially when traditional antidepressants prove ineffective. The active ingredient, Selegiline, belongs to the class of drugs known as monoamine oxidase inhibitors (MAOIs). Selegiline increases dopamine levels in the brain by inhibiting the enzyme monoamine oxidase, a neurotransmitter crucial for movement control and mood regulation. In Parkinson's disease, where dopamine-producing neurons are damaged, Selegiline helps compensate for the deficiency, thereby alleviating symptoms. In depression, it's believed to enhance the effects of other neurotransmitters involved in mood regulation.

Eldepryl Side Effects:

Common mild side effects of this medication include dizziness, abdominal pain, dry mouth, nausea, stomach upset, trouble sleeping, and headache. Contact your doctor if these mild side effects persist or worsen.

Possible serious side effects of this medication include severe nausea and vomiting, mental or mood changes such as hallucinations or abnormal dreams, fainting, loss of balance, unusual strong urges such as increased gambling, increased sexual urges, worsening muscle stiffness or twitching, tremor, swollen ankles and legs, difficulty urinating, unusual weight gain, easy bleeding or bruising, dark tarry stools, vomit that looks like coffee grounds, high blood pressure, frequent and severe headache, fast, slow, irregular or pounding heartbeat, chest pain, neck stiffness, sweating or clammy skin, fever, diarrhea, widened pupils, double or blurred vision, sudden sensitivity to light (photophobia), severe body itching, rash, swelling of your face, lips, tongue, or throat, difficulty breathing, and dizziness. Discontinue this medication and seek immediate medical attention if you observe these severe side effects. Additionally, inform your doctor about any other side effects not listed here.

Eldepryl (Selegiline) is an effective treatment option for Parkinson's disease when used along with carbidopa/levodopa as prescribed. It is generally safe to use in most individuals; however, the safety profile may vary among individuals, and it has a higher risk of causing neuropsychiatric side effects. Therefore, regular monitoring and frequent consultation with a healthcare professional are crucial to ensure good safety and efficacy and reduce potential risks. Eldepryl (Selegiline) has a half-life of about 1.5 to 3 hours.

Eldepryl Directions:

Eldepryl comes in tablet form with varying dosages. Your doctor will determine the appropriate dose for your medical condition and also provide guidance on how long you should continue to take this medicine. Take each tablet orally as directed by your doctor. It is recommended to avoid taking this medication at night, as it can cause difficulty sleeping. Do not miss a dose or exceed the prescribed dosage. Store this medication in a cool and dry place, away from children and pets.

Eldepryl Precautions:

Before taking this medication, ensure you inform your doctor about any past or current personal or family history of medical conditions, especially the following:
• Allergic reactions to Selegiline, other ingredients of Eldepryl, or any other medication;
• Abdominal problems such as peptic ulcer disease;
• Adrenal gland tumor (pheochromocytoma);
• Bleeding disorders;
• Eye conditions such as glaucoma;
• Heart disease, including rhythm abnormalities;
• High blood pressure;
• Kidney problems;
• Liver problems;
• Mental disorders such as schizophrenia;
• Migraines or other types of headaches;
• Stroke;
• Thyroid disorders.

This medication can cause dizziness and drowsiness, so avoid driving, operating machinery, or performing other potentially hazardous tasks until you know how you are affected by this medication. Avoid smoking and the intake of alcohol while taking this medication, as these substances can cause adverse effects. Do not use this medication during pregnancy without consulting your doctor. Breastfeeding is not recommended while taking this medication and for 7 days after the last dose. This medication should not be used in children. Some medications can interact with Selegiline, leading to unwanted side effects or reduced effectiveness. These drugs include:
• Antidepressants, including other monoamine oxidase inhibitors;
• Cold medications/nasal decongestants such as phenylephrine, phenylpropanolamine, pseudoephedrine;
• Migraine medication such as sumatriptan;
• Painkillers such as codeine, tramadol, or buprenorphine

Therefore, you must inform your healthcare provider about all medications, including herbal medications and supplements, that you are taking before starting Eldepryl to prevent drug interactions.
